Outline of Final Research Achievements

(1) The characteristics of ATFL were observed with an ultrasound imaging device, and the amount of ankle joint forward displacement was measured with a joint motion tester. The results showed that the CAI group had more abnormal ATFLs and a greater amount of ankle joint forward displacement than the normal group. On the other hand, there was no significant difference in ankle joint displacement between the Coper and CAI groups, and there was no significant correlation between pain and instability and ankle joint displacement.
(2) Static muscle elasticity of the plantar flexor muscles of the ankle joint was measured during passive dorsiflexion of the ankle joint in the knee joint extension and flexion positions. The results showed that the elastic modulus of the soleus muscle in 20 degrees of ankle dorsiflexion was significantly lower in the ATFL-injured group than in the non-injured group.

Academic Significance and Societal Importance of the Research Achievements

本研究の結果は,現時点においても十分に解明されていない足関節捻挫を繰り返してしまう原因解明の一助となり得る。足関節捻挫は受傷時に損傷した組織が明らかとされないまま治療が進められてきたことが再発の要因と考えられるが,本研究によって足関節捻挫を繰り返している患者では,前距腓靱帯損傷を認める例が多く,前距腓靱帯損傷を認める患者では足関節前方不安定性やヒラメ筋の筋弾性に異常を認めることが明らかとなった。一方で前距腓靱帯損傷は患者の疼痛や不安定感に関連しないことも明らかとなった。これらの結果は,より効率的な足関節捻挫治療の考案の基礎的資料となる。
